最近工作不饱和,正好有时间学习一下jenkins部署等。
1、出需要安装的包:
python2.7.9
apache-maven-3.5.0-bin.tar.gz
apache-tomcat-8.5.15.tar.gz
jdk-8u45-linux-x64.tar.gz
ansible-2.7.9.tar.gz等解压出来
2、环境变量
0.jdk安装
vi .bash_profile
export JAVA_HOME=$HOME/jdk1.8.0_45
export JRE_HOME=$JAVA_HOME/jre
export CLASSPATH=.:$JAVA_HOME/lib/dt.jar:$JAVA_HOME/lib/tools.jar:$JRE_HOME/lib/
export PATH=$JAVA_HOME/bin:$PATH
1.tomcat安装
tar -zxvf apache-tomcat-8.5.15.tar.gz
vi .bash_profile
export TOMCAT_PATH=$HOME/apache-tomcat-8.5.15
2.jenkins安装
mv jenkins.war /home/appuser/apache-tomcat-8.5.15/webapps/
vi .bash_profile
export JENKINS_HOME=/home/appuser/apache-tomcat-8.5.15/webapps/jenkins
source .bash_profile
3.maven安装
tar -zxvf apache-maven-3.5.0-bin.tar.gz
vi .bash_profile
export MAVEN_HOME=/home/appuser/apache-maven-3.5.0
export PATH=${MAVEN_HOME}/bin:${PATH}
source .bash_profile
最后呈现出的环境变量:
export PATH
export JAVA_HOME=$HOME/jdk1.8.0_45
export JRE_HOME=$JAVA_HOME/jre
#export CLASSPATH=.:$JAVA_HOME/lib/dt.jar:$JAVA_HOME/lib/tools.jar:$JRE_HOME/lib/
export CLASSPATH=.:${JAVA_HOME}/lib:${JRE_HOME}/lib
export PATH=${JAVA_HOME}/bin:$PATH
export TOMCAT_PATH=$HOME/apache-tomcat-8.5.15
export JENKINS_HOME=/home/appuser/apache-tomcat-8.5.15/webapps/jenkins
export MAVEN_HOME=/home/appuser/apache-maven-3.5.0
export PATH=${MAVEN_HOME}/bin:${PATH}
4.ansible安装
5.启动tomcat
cd /home/appuser/apache-tomcat-8.5.15/bin
./startup.sh